三步打造专属电子书阅读空间:bspwm窗口规则配置终极指南
想要打造一个专注的电子书阅读环境吗?bspwm这款基于二叉空间分割的平铺窗口管理器,能够帮你快速创建完美的阅读空间。通过简单的窗口规则配置,你就能拥有一个无干扰、高效专注的电子书阅读区域。🚀
什么是bspwm窗口管理器?
bspwm是一个轻量级的平铺窗口管理器,它将窗口组织成完整二叉树的叶子节点。这种独特的设计让窗口管理变得极其高效,特别适合需要专注阅读的场景。
核心优势:
- 自动平铺布局,最大化利用屏幕空间
- 通过规则系统精确控制每个窗口的行为
- 完全可定制化,满足个性化需求
第一步:基础bspwm配置设置
在开始配置电子书阅读空间之前,我们需要设置基本的bspwm参数。打开你的bspwmrc配置文件,添加以下基础设置:
bspc config border_width 2
bspc config window_gap 12
bspc config split_ratio 0.52
这些设置确保了舒适的窗口间距和合理的分割比例,为电子书阅读提供最佳视觉效果。
第二步:电子书应用窗口规则配置
现在进入核心部分——为电子书阅读应用设置专用规则。bspwm的规则系统让你能够精确控制每个应用的行为。
示例规则配置:
# 为电子书阅读器设置专用桌面和状态
bspc rule -a "ebook-reader" desktop='^8' state=floating follow=on
第三步:优化阅读体验的高级技巧
为了进一步提升阅读体验,我们可以利用bspwm的更多高级功能:
- 浮动窗口模式:让电子书阅读器以浮动窗口形式显示
- 专用桌面:为阅读应用分配独立的工作空间
- 自动跟随:确保阅读器始终在视线范围内
实用配置建议
- 设置合适的窗口间隙:避免文字过于靠近屏幕边缘
- 配置边框颜色:使用柔和的颜色减少视觉干扰
- 调整分割比例:优化屏幕空间利用率
快速上手小贴士
- 参考examples/bspwmrc中的示例配置
- 利用examples/external_rules学习外部规则配置
- 查看examples/panel了解状态栏集成
通过这三个简单步骤,你就能利用bspwm的强大功能,打造出专属于你的完美电子书阅读空间。开始配置吧,享受专注阅读的乐趣!📚
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



